A relationship has ended. Whether you left or were left, whether it came suddenly or after years of distance — the pain is real.

Many people assume time alone will heal it. Sometimes it does. But pain that isn't properly worked through has a way of resurfacing — in the next relationship, in how you see yourself, in places you least expect.

What Can Counselling Offer After a Breakup?

Post-relationship counselling isn't about being told to move on faster or think positively. It's a space where the complicated feelings can be spoken, heard, and understood without judgement.

Divorce: More Than the End of a Relationship

Divorce carries legal, financial, and logistical pressures alongside the emotional ones. These practical demands often leave little space to actually grieve the loss of the relationship itself.

Counselling can't resolve the legal side of things — but it can give you a breathing space during a genuinely hard period: somewhere to tend to what's happening inside you, even while managing everything outside.
